Lady Bulldogs Are District Champs

Dayton girls beat WWVA Saturday in Ephrata; play NW Christian Friday

 

Nick Page

Dayton Senior Jenna Phillips goes for a dig during a game earlier this year.

EPHRATA – The Dayton volleyball team took on Walla Walla Valley Academy here Saturday and captured the District 5 championship, overcoming the Knights in five sets, 25-19, 25-21, 24-26, 23-25, 15-10.

With the win, the Lady Bulldogs move on to the state tournament at the Yakima Sundome Friday and Saturday. They will be the number one seed in District 5. Their first game will be at 1:30 Friday against NW Christian.

"We played hard," said Dayton coach Shannon Turner of her team's performance Saturday night. "We worked together. We battled for points in long rallies all night."
